ABSTRACT:
Event driven logic simulator for partial simulation is provided. An event storage has an event attribute storage section for indicating whether an event is preset before the execution of simulation by the operator. The node information storage has an event propagation flag storage indicating whether or not an event which has occurred during the execution of simulation will be transmitted. When the event propagation flag is off, the content of the event attribute section is determined. When a section indicates the event is preset by user, the event is propagated. Otherwise, the event is skipped. The operator can inject a signal pattern into a node by setting the event propagation flag of the node off and by registering events for that node representing the input signal pattern.
